Ingredients and spices that need to be Prepare to make Hummus de pimientos amarillos asados:

  1. 2 pimientos amarillos
  2. 400 g garbanzos cocidos
  3. 2 cdas sésamo
  4. 1 puñadito piñones
  5. El zumo de 1/2 limón
  6. Sal
  7. Pimientas de colores
  8. 1 chorro aceite de oliva virgen extra
  9. 1/3 de vaso de agua

Instructions to make to make Hummus de pimientos amarillos asados

  1. Comenzamos asando los pimientos. Para ello vamos a pintar una bandeja apta para horno con aceite de oliva y colocamos los dos pimientos cortados por la mitad y sin el tallo ni las pepitas. Pintamos su exterior también con aceite de oliva.
  2. Introducimos en el horno a 200°C con calor arriba y abajo por unos 35-40 minutos. A mitad de cocción les daremos la vuelta.
  3. Una vez listos los dejamos templar y les quitamos la piel.
  4. En una sartén colocamos los piñones y las semillas de sésamo y les damos un golpe de calor. Cuando empiecen a dorar retiramos del fuego. Se queman rápidamente así que es preferible dejar en fuego medio-bajo y vigilarlo. Retiramos del fuego.
  5. Metemos todos los ingredientes en el vaso de la batidora y batimos muy bien. Dependiendo de la textura que queramos conseguir podemos añadir más o menos agua y/o aceite de oliva.
  6. Reservamos en el frigorífico.
  7. Presentamos con un poquito de pimientas de colores picadas por encima y piñones. ¡está delicioso!
